Very confused with how sensitive my Hastings smart miles telematics box is? Each time I drive my car (Vauxhall Corsa) my overall score declines. It is currently showing up as a good overall score of 61/100 but I’m very worried why my score seems to in no way shape of form improving? I’ve had my policy for nearly 3 months now and I’m just struggling to figure out how to keep at least a good score to avoid any cancellation. Being a new young driver I don’t want insurance to be anymore difficult to afford than what it already is and the stress of worrying about something that shouldn’t be so stressful! I’ve read everything about my policy and about the insurance company on how I can improve etc. Queries about my score : Acceleration : Since taking out my policy my acceleration score 90% of the time declines, normally by 1 or 2 points each journey I make. So I did my own experiment on how I could improve. I began by using 1st gear just to pull away with and crawling in traffic, 2nd gear for crawling in slow moving but not standstill traffic and building up speed. Then 3rd gear for driving in 20 zones and in built up areas and other roads for example which may have many parked cars to then build up some speed to change to 4th gear in 30/40mph zones. I only use 5th gear while on dual carriageways and on the motorway. This did manage to start building my score up again but only for a short while. I managed to build my acceleration score from 53/100 to 59/100 just for it now to fall back to 51/100 even though my driving hasn’t changed since that time of improving... it doesn’t make sense. It’s even caused me to stall many times, especially on hills as I’m too scared to rev on the accelerator thinking that my score is going to drop. I live in a city where there are many steep hills and slopes so sometimes it’s unavoidable. Braking - Now braking is my worst score! I’ve got 4/100. I’m considering getting myself a dash cam to prove that I keep more than enough good distance behind other cars and giving myself plenty of time to brake. Could it be that I may have a problem with my brake pads? I’m not sure but I am having them changed this upcoming weekend and I’m hoping new brakes might help improve my score and performance. Even on a sunny clear day I brake in plenty of time and as smoothly as I can almost like I’m in icy conditions! I think they are too harsh with the braking score. Sometimes you can’t help needing to brake sharply or suddenly, especially where I live, other drivers just have the audacity to pull out in front of you or chance dangerous manoeuvres! Has anyone else managed to improve their braking score or is there no going back? Speed - My speed score is pretty standard. It is 80/100 even though I know I never speed. I can not stand speeding, even in 20mph zones. I believe it’s that speed for a reason. Black box or not I keep to the rules of the road on that one. I believe my score may have dropped because a road may not be updated on their system yet. There is a new dual carriageway in my city that’s recently changed from a 30mph to a 40mph and I use that road at least twice a week. Could be the culprit so I’m not too worried about that as I trust Hastings will have there’s record of roads updated regularly. The SmartMiles 'black box' just seemed to be very inaccurate - my breaking and acceleration scores were very poor even though I drove as if I was taking my test every journey. The speed score seemed to work fine, but having a curfew at 10:00pm is ridiculous as that isn't that late at all, and often I'd find myself having to come back from work after those hours, again giving me a very poor score. Overall, it did the job in getting my insurance cheaper for the first year but it was the cause of a lot of stress as due to the inaccuracies of its recordings, I nearly wasn't eligible for the discount. - James
Helpful Report
Posted 5 years ago
Hi there,I'm sorry that you feel the box was inaccurate, especially surrounding your braking and acceleration scores. The box picks up G-Force and require very smooth and gently movements which can take a bit of practice to emulate. WE are very transparent about our requirements with time of day driving as statistically you are more likely to have an accident between the hours or 10pm and 5am. We have this time to protect our policy holders, suggesting they don't drive between these times.
